Output 70c0817e7a033c424a61b74dc4c26f43dc126b5e4803f4dfbdb51eae7d0287a1:2

value
63287741
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63386c44b2ca890230ce1c63fc6ee5dd6db22659 OP_EQUAL
address
3AjeQsKZ93oHBnXs3KpA6J8THYqJSxMT2C
transaction
70c0817e7a033c424a61b74dc4c26f43dc126b5e4803f4dfbdb51eae7d0287a1
spent
true